New Saabs come with two keys, however used ones often come with only one. You can add another key by re-installing the transmitter (which includes the transponder) and programming it in with a handheld computer called a Tech-2 at your Saab dealer. You'll also need a new key that matches the old one in order to function. This is a cost-intensive task however, it's less expensive than replacing your entire CIM system with locking cylinders and if you lose the sole functioning key.

Saab 93 key fob battery

It's probably time to replace the battery on your key fob If you've noticed a delay in response. Although there may be other causes behind the delay the dead battery is the most likely culprit. This is a cheap and easy solution, so don't hesitate.

To remove the backup key, first you need to remove the fob. To do this, press firmly on the Saab Logo and pull the key loop. Insert a flathead screwdriver into the indentation on the key fob case. To remove the case, turn the screwdriver. It shouldn't take much effort, but be careful not to break the plastic.

You can see the electronic components inside the case once you open it.  saab key code  is connected to the metal clips. If they're dirty or rusted, the fob won't perform as it should. Clean them with ruby alcohol. This is only temporary solution. The clips will eventually wear down and require to be replaced.



Test the car door locks using the backup remote before you replace the battery. If it's working properly, the problem is probably related to your primary key fob. Replacing your battery should solve the problem, but if you're still experiencing delays when you lock or unlock your doors, it's a sign that something else is wrong with your vehicle.

Saab key fob case with 93 keys

If your key fob's case is beginning to wear out an easy solution is to get a replacement. These are easily available on the internet and can be attached to your remote control. The only thing you'll need is a flathead screwdriver and some patience. Insert the flathead screwdriver in the slot in the middle of the case and then gently split it open. Be careful not to damage the limiters which protect the battery. After removing the emergency key and badge, the new case is able to be inserted into existing electronics. No reprogramming is required.
